Centrotech manufactured metal composite cylinders of various volumes for hydrogen with pressure of 700 bar

NPO Centrotech LLC (Russia, Sverdlovsk region) announced that it have developed, manufactured and successfully tested prototypes of metal composite cylinders of various volumes for storage and transportation of hydrogen with an operating pressure of 700 atmospheres (68.9 megapascal).

The list of ultra-high-pressure metal-composite cylinders includes a prototype cylinder for hydrogen storage and transportation with a volume of 50 litres. The specially developed leiner (inner sealing layer of the cylinder) is made of aluminium alloy, and the reinforcing winding of the cylinder is made with the use of carbon fibre.According to the test results, the prototype of the 50 litre metal-composite cylinder confirmed compliance with all the high requirements for a cylinder with an operating pressure of 700 atm. During the tests, the prototype demonstrated the required safety margin (withstood ultimate loads with a safety margin factor of 2.4) and confirmed resistance to cyclic stresses.
